Single-family house rentals in Huntington generally start around $3,500/month for a modest two- or three-bedroom and climb to $6,000+ for larger four-bedroom homes in sought-after districts like Dix Hills. Waterfront and village-center homes command a premium for location.
Houses usually mean higher up-front and ongoing costs than apartments — expect first month, a security deposit, and responsibility for more of the utilities and lawn care. Factor those in when you compare a house against a larger apartment.
Families often prioritize school districts: Huntington, Harborfields (Greenlawn/Centerport), Northport-East Northport, and Half Hollow Hills (Dix Hills/Melville) are the big ones. Centerport and Northport offer harbor charm and beach access, Huntington Village puts you within walking distance of town, and Dix Hills and Melville trade walkability for larger lots and an easy Route 110 commute.
